Transaction e6306ae020b957aee228bc58418503e6096aa403bc17e110f94906cbaaea2917
1 Input
1 Output
-
e6306ae020b957aee228bc58418503e6096aa403bc17e110f94906cbaaea2917:0
- value
- 30304051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e553877661fe01c346706e7b5c03ac156e2a0dbe OP_EQUAL
- address
- MUoj34oo1VFtAV5Ei14LzW3jeYxB1PVASK